2520423
0xc287faf7ddef1a4bf6e9ab80575d891c2d368c3abb884e8c91e5e00d7c7c66cd
Transactions0
Height2520423
Confirmations12235870
Timestamp1026 days 14 hours ago
Size (bytes)1011
Version
Merkle Root
Nonce0x00abb83f546adab4
Bits
Difficulty0xcf05221